研究概览

简要总结

Multi-center, prospective,randomized controlled study on the speed of healing, life quality and cost-effectiveness of the treatment with a blue light medical device (EmoLED) versus existing Standards Of Care (SOC) for patients with leg ulcers.

The aim of LUCE - "Leg Ulcers Standards of Care Enhancement" clinical trial is to verify the clinical efficacy of a portable battery-powered device blue LEDs based. This study aims to compare the existing SOC (consisting in two visits per week) to a protocol that requires only one visit per week, during which the EmoLED treatment is administered in addition to the current therapy.

It is expected to register a difference in efficacy between EmoLED Group and SOC Group, in terms of "healing rate", intended as a reduction of the wound area, but also as a progress, in a broad sense, of the overall clinical situation of the lesion, in terms of pain and quality of life.

-Endpoint- The primary endpoint is the comparison of the outcomes in terms of healing rate of lesions treated with SOC (SOC Group) versus lesions treated with EmoLED (EmoLED Group), on week 16th.

Patients 80 patients will be recruited (40 patients per group), following these inclusion/exclusion criteria:

Inclusion criteria:

  • Subjects suffering from venous and mixed skin ulcers;
  • Presence of a lesion < 100 cm² of area and < 1 cm in depth;
  • Men and women ≥ 18 years old;
  • The patient must be able to understand the aims of the clinical trial and provide informed consent in writing;
  • Chronicity of the lesion: at least 8 weeks.

Exclusion criteria:

  • Patients who participated in clinical trials about skin ulcers healing during the previous month;
  • Patients who are not able to understand the aims of the trial;
  • Patients with pressure ulcers;
  • Patients with diabetic foot ulcers;
  • Patients with circumferential leg ulcer (due to the difficulties in analysing the pictures);
  • Patients with clearly infected ulcers or with systemic infection;
  • Patients with ulcers caused by critical ischemia;
  • Patients with a self-harm past that can purposely alter the process of healing;
  • Patients with psychiatric disorders;
  • Pregnancy or breast feeding;
  • Patients with neoplasms or other diseases involving the use of cytostatic or immunosuppressive drugs;
  • Patients with limited lifespan;
  • Patients with photosensitizing illnesses or that take photosensitizing drugs. All inclusion and exclusion criteria must be satisfied before recruitment. Any concomitant phar-macological therapy must be maintained.

-Medical and surgical procedures- The lesions will be cleansed with saline solution and, if necessary, surgical debridement will be performed with the most suitable method. At this point, if patient is included in EmoLED Group, the EmoLED treatment starts. After EmoLED application (EmoLED Group) or after cleansing (SOC Group), a polyurethane foam dressing will be applied on the lesion. In case of clinical signs of infection, a silver dressing will be applied.

Then an elasto-compressive double layer dressing of the limb with cohesive fixation bielastic la-tex-free bandage will be carried out.

The treatment with EmoLED, in addition to the SOC, will be performed during each visit for 60 seconds on each 5 cm diameter sub-area of the selected lesion.

In case of multiple lesions matching with both inclusion and exclusion criteria, they will be all treated following the same protocol, depending on the group to which the patient belongs; in this case the Principal Investigator will fill out a data-collection form and take pictures just of the le-sion with the wider area.

-Follow up procedure- The patient is called upon to go to the follow-up check after 4 weeks from the healing or, other-wise, from the end of the trial (16 weeks). The follow-up visit will be used to confirm the occurred healing and verify the absence of relapses and/or undesirable effects (if the wound appeared completely healed) or to value the healing progress for the unhealed lesions.

详细描述

EmoLED is CE marked as a phototherapy device for the treatment of skin lesions. It is intended for use by medical personnel in a hospital or outpatient setting. The patients' demographic consists of individuals with skin lesions that are at least 16 old, regardless of their ethnicity. EmoLED is conceived and designed to treat chronic and acute lesions of the skin by healthcare professionals such as doctors and nurses; in particular the EmoLED treatment is part of the wound bed preparation.

EmoLED treatment is additional to the conventional therapy consisting in the lesions cleansing and dressing with conventional or advanced medications.

The blue light emitted by the device interacts with the endogenous chromophores of the skin triggering reactions that lead to the activation of certain cellular pathways. In particular, the wavelength emitted by the device is absorbed by Protoporphyrin IX present in Cytochrome C, an essential protein for cellular respiration at the mitochondrial level. The energy absorbed is used by the cell to increase the production of ATP, a fundamental molecule for all the processes involved in tissue repair. In addition, blue light is able to stimulate the production of ROS (Reactive Oxygen Species) through the excitation of flavins and flavoproteines. Nowadays, multiple evidence has been produced about how ROS can be considered signal transducers of numerous cellular pathways. This consideration validates the evidence that ROS (at physiological concentrations) are crucial for multiple cellular functions such as differentiation, proliferation, migration and contraction.

A way through which EmoLED can act in tissue repair is the chain of mitochondrial electronic transport. EmoLED in particular can act on the last two complexes that contain Cytochrome C, that is sensitive to visible light in the range of emission of the device.

The resulting effect is the strengthening of this process and the increase in ATP production, related to the development of a proton gradient dependent on the electron transport chain. The increase of ATP production determines an increment of the available energy for the cell that can intensify its metabolic activity, a necessary process during the repair of an injury that involves activation of different cell types and an additional energy effort for the organism.

主要结局

Percentage Change of the Wound Area

时间窗: Baseline,16 weeks, 20 weeks

It is expected to demonstrate the equivalence between EmoLED Group treatment (consisting in EmoLED treatment + SOC treatment, once a week) and SOC Group treatment (consisting in SOC treatment, twice a week), in terms of percentage change of the wound area, at week 16 and at Follow-up visit (at week 20) from baseline. The percentage reduction is measured by calculating: (initial area of the wound - final area of the wound) / initial area of the wound x 100.
